Marcus Rashford Prioritizes Champions League Football Amid Uncertain Future

by Osmond OMOLU
Marcus Rashford

Manchester United forward Marcus Rashford is set to delay a decision on his future until mid-June, expressing a strong desire to play for a club competing in next season’s UEFA Champions League. Currently on loan at Aston Villa, Rashford has revitalized his form, contributing significantly to the team’s performances.

Rashford’s loan spell at Aston Villa has seen him score four goals and provide six assists in 17 appearances. His performances have been instrumental in Villa’s push for a top-five Premier League finish and their FA Cup campaign.

Despite his resurgence, Rashford’s future at Manchester United appears uncertain. A reported fallout with United head coach Ruben Amorim led to his loan move, and the relationship between the two remains strained. United are reportedly open to selling Rashford, aiming to raise funds for potential signings like Wolves’ Matheus Cunha.

While Aston Villa holds a £40 million option to make Rashford’s move permanent, the club has yet to decide on triggering this clause. Rashford’s weekly wage of approximately £350,000 could pose a challenge in negotiations.

Rashford’s representatives have ruled out a move to London-based clubs and have dismissed the possibility of exchange deals involving players like Ollie Watkins.

As the season concludes, Rashford remains focused on his current commitments with Aston Villa, aiming to help the team secure Champions League qualification. His decision on the next step in his career will hinge on the opportunities available, with Champions League football being a significant factor.
